Maharashtra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ray on Tuesday will hold a meeting with the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ation Commissioner and officials to review the coronavirus situation in the state.

This comes a day after Maharashtra on Monday recorded a little over 5,000 daily Covid-19 cases after a sudden spike of over 6,000 cases since the last three days.

According to an official statement, with 5,210 new infections, Maharashtra's coronavirus tally rose to 21,06,094.

Of late, Maharashtra has been witnessing a surge in coronavirus cases.

CM Thackeray had earlier called the coronavirus situation in Maharashtra 'serious' and warned that lockdown would have to be reimposed if daily Covid cases continue to rise in the next two weeks.
